To install a sliding bathroom door in your home, you will need to measure the space, choose a door style, purchase a sliding door kit, prepare the doorway, install the track and hardware, hang the door, and make any necessary adjustments for smooth operation.
To use a barn door for added privacy in your bathroom, you can install the door on a sliding track that covers the entrance to the bathroom. This will allow you to easily slide the door closed when you need privacy and slide it open when not in use. Barn doors are a stylish and space-saving option for adding privacy to your bathroom.

To properly install a double door latch for added security and convenience, first, measure and mark the placement of the latch on the doors. Then, drill holes for the latch mechanism and screws. Install the latch mechanism and screws according to the manufacturer's instructions. Test the latch to ensure it functions properly and securely locks both doors.
To properly install a peephole in your door for added security and convenience, follow these steps: Measure the ideal height for the peephole on your door. Use a drill to create a hole at the marked spot. Insert the peephole viewer into the hole and secure it in place. Test the peephole to ensure it provides a clear view. Enjoy the added security and convenience of being able to see who is at your door before opening it.

To install a flush bolt on French doors for added security and convenience, first, determine the placement of the bolt on the inactive door. Mark the location and drill holes for the bolt mechanism. Install the bolt by securing it with screws. Test the bolt to ensure it functions properly and aligns with the strike plate on the door frame. Adjust as needed for a secure fit.

To install handlebar horns on your bicycle for added safety and convenience, follow these steps: Choose a suitable handlebar horn that fits your bike's handlebars. Position the horn on the handlebars where it is easily accessible while riding. Use the provided mounting hardware to securely attach the horn to the handlebars. Make sure the horn is facing forward and is not obstructing your hands while riding. Test the horn to ensure it is working properly before using it on the road. By following these steps, you can easily install handlebar horns on your bicycle for added safety and convenience.

A bathtub with a ledge provides added convenience and functionality in the bathroom by offering a place to place bath essentials, such as soap and shampoo, within easy reach. This can enhance the overall bathing experience by keeping items organized and easily accessible while bathing. Additionally, the ledge can also serve as a seating area for relaxation or as a safety feature for those who may need support while getting in and out of the tub.

To ensure privacy in your bathroom with a barn door, you can install a latch or lock on the inside of the door. This will allow you to securely close the door and prevent anyone from entering while you are using the bathroom. Additionally, you can consider adding a door handle with a privacy lock for added security.
